Builder cheating us

We bought an shop in an under construction mall in New Delhi in May 2008. We paid the full sale consideration upfront with the agreement that till the time construction is completed, the builder will pay us Rs. 25,000 per month as assured returns on our investment. The agreement is in the form of MOU on Rs. 100 stamp paper. This builder paid us for 2 years till May 2010 but has stopped paying us since then. Also, construction has stopped on the site and there is no clarity. The promoter of the company does not pick up phones.

How can i enforce my right ? I do not want my money back but i want the assured returns till completion of the property and then the property itself.
